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1194 49863221171 189866144
821235 7180
821235 7180
77051 16385 32956
All about undefined
Interested in learning more?
821235 7180
77051 16385 32956
See more
204 888557668 90193
3454 20691720 917183450
See more
61840 1239123 34096572
821126 464 92192742 765 292
See more